The Village of Cleveland had a population of 708 as of July 1, 2025.
The primary coordinate point for Cleveland is located at latitude 43.2403 and longitude -75.8838 in Oswego County. The formal boundaries for the Village of Cleveland encompass a land area of 1.13 sq. miles and a water area of 0.09 sq. miles. Oswego County is in the Eastern time zone (GMT -5).
The Village of Cleveland has a C1 Census Class Code which indicates an active incorporated place that does not serve as a county subdivision equivalent. It also has a Functional Status Code of "A" which identifies an active government providing primary general-purpose functions.
The Village of Cleveland is located within Town of Constantia, a minor civil division (MCD) of Oswego County.
